Locksmiths are specialists who work on locks and keys. Their main tasks include replacing damaged locks, breaking the lock without damaging the door, and replacing the lost or damaged keys. Below are some reasons you might need a locksmith on your speed dial.

1.     Lost or Stolen Keys

2.jpg

The main reason why most people will need an emergency locksmith is when they lose their keys to their homes or business premises. When you lose or have your keys stolen, the only option available is to call a locksmith, who will help find means of gaining entry into your house.

When you lose your keys, your house is at risk. The person who will access them might find entry into your home and steal your valuables. Once you have misplaced or lost your keys, have a locksmith change the locks or have them reprogrammed to keep your premises safe.

2.     Damaged Locks

Most door locks are not long-lasting. They might break, jam or rust, making them not easy to open. All locks undergo wear and tear, which makes it essential to have them replaced after some time. Not replacing your locks compromises your house security and sometimes will make it easier for burglars to break in.

Emergency locksmiths will always have your back. They will act quickly to repair or replace the damaged locks, enabling you to regain access and improve the security of your premises.  Reliable locksmiths will advise on repairing or replacing the locks, depending on the intensity of their damage.  

3.     You Accidentally Get Locked Out

3.jpg

Most locks manufactured nowadays are self-locking. With this situation, the lock engages when the door closes behind you and will require keys to gain entry. This situation becomes inconveniencing and stressful when you leave your house without the keys, as this will lock you out. This inconvenience has happened to most homeowners, and it's one of the reasons you will require an emergency locksmith.

Once you are locked out, a locksmith will come and work on your locks to help you access your premises. They might disengage the lock in various ways, including breaking it without damaging the door. Once they are done, they might advise you to have the locks repaired or replaced.

4.     Upgrading Your Home Security

If you own an old house, there are chances that you are still using the old locks that might be rusty, damaged, or will require some polishing. When you upgrade your house and the doors, you will also want to upgrade your home security system. One way of upgrading your home system is by changing the locks to the most sophisticated, modern locks.  

An emergency locksmith will not waste your time on this. They will help in replacing or reprogramming your old locks to new ones, improving your home security.  A Locksmith might come up with different options or choose the best depending on your doors and will ensure whatever they choose fits your home needs and preferences.

5.     Forgotten Combinations

4.jpg

Are you using the modern electronic access systems that require keying in a password to open the locks? If so, there are chances that you might forget the passwords or someone will mess up with the reprogramming, making your doors fail to open. Most people will not write their passwords in notebooks or diaries for security reasons. Once you can’t remember the password, it will mean you won’t open the doors.

When you experience such inconveniences, it is time to call an emergency locksmith.  A locksmith will help you reset your forgotten password and help you reprogram your locks with a strong, easy-to-remember password to secure your premises.  

6.     Moving Into a New Home

Are you moving into a new home or apartment? There are chances that someone was living there or people, including the various sub-contractors, have accessed the house keys before you. Some people who accessed the keys might have reproduced copies, either for their convenience or with an ill intention. The contractor might also have the master key, which they use to access all the rooms.

When moving into a new house, home security experts advise changing the locks to new ones, even on a new house.   You will need to work with the locksmith to reprogram the keys or have them entirely replaced with a set of new ones. Another reason for replacing these keys is that most houses are built with inferior locks to minimize the cost. You may want to upgrade the locks to improve your house security.

Vintage furniture is making a comeback in 2020/2021


The retro furniture trend is becoming more popular, thanks to nostalgia!

The retro furniture trend is becoming more popular, thanks to nostalgia!

image1.jpg

With environmental issues being a hot subject in the media these days, demand for sustainable furniture and accessories is on the rise. Promoting healthy environmental behavior within the home has progressed beyond discussions about pesticides and food, and now includes artifacts, fabrics, and paints. As the industry explores new manufacturing technology and encourages sustainability, the Millennial generation's increasing interest in antique furniture and decor is paving the way.

There are a few reasons why vintage furniture is becoming a go-to option for many people when remodeling their homes, and because this trend is only predicted to intensify in the future, we've compiled our thoughts on the vintage furniture trend's future.

Environmental issues are being addressed.

We've seen swift furniture take over the business landscape over the last couple of decades. Disposable flatpacks eventually filtered into our lives, offering easy and worry-free alternatives to our evolving lifestyle requirements.

With the increase of versatility, it's easy to think about furniture as a temporary alternative - functional items designed to last a few years before being discarded.

However, the environmental pressures that this mentality has generated over time are mounting. We should no longer turn our backs and pretend that this is a long-term strategy.

The sources of the ingredients used in the manufacturing process is also being investigated. While environmentally friendly processes and recycled materials may increase the cost of furniture, shoppers seem to be willing to pay brands for their responsible behavior.

Vintage is environmentally friendly.

Yet, no matter how hard we try to do the right thing to use only environmentally friendly goods and processes, new technologies continue to fuel the consumerist beast.

Choosing antique, on the other hand, means using what is still available. It entails paying tribute to the craftsmanship of the past and accepting consistency that has stood the test of time.

We are not only recycled, but we are also keeping our hands on furniture that will last for decades, putting less strain on landfills.

Personal expression is aided by vintage products.

Our personal aesthetics began to disappear as mass-produced furniture shaped the business landscape. But we had no idea how uniform our homes had been until we opened our doors to social media.

Vintage furniture can be a valuable partner in the war against monotony. These pieces are not only uncommon (and occasionally sometimes one-of-a-kind), but they also make for personalization and innovation. You can transform a drab thrift find into a collectible with a little paint or a basic upholstery work.

It’s all about the story and the relationship

Every piece of vintage furniture has a story to tell. Discovering the object's fascinating past adds to the excitement and helps one admire it even more. Exploring the motives for our insatiable need for stories can be a depressing journey, but one thing is certain: we will continue to favor home decorating styles that emphasize realism and imperfection. For example, Biedermeier furniture and interior design are considered the first major flowering of chic bourgeois taste in interior design today. Biedermeier is a style that spans the spectrum from austere to opulent, but it is never grandiose in its celebration of comfort, domestic intimacy, and usefulness.

Vintage evokes a sense of peace and coziness.

We feel at ease in our homes as we see worn parts of patina and tiny bruises. They offer ease and understanding of the inevitable deterioration of objects by reminding us that nothing is too fragile.

Cookie-cutter interiors quickly lose their appeal, but homes that require time to unravel by layering antiques with modern items retain their appeal because they look timeless, original, and highly personal.

It is beneficial to one's financial situation.

Vintage and antique items will range in price from a penny to a fortune, depending on what you're searching for and how careful and committed you are in your quest. But one thing is certain: they retain their importance and the excellent efficiency of their construction.

Remodelling Tips For Increasing The Value Of Your Home

No matter how big or small a home is, giving it a look that says "buy me" works perfectly for the property market. Home renovation is an investment that may turn out good or bad. It depends on what you choose to do and how.

No matter how big or small a home is, giving it a look that says "buy me" works perfectly for the property market. Home renovation is an investment that may turn out good or bad. It depends on what you choose to do and how. 

Remodelling Tips For Increasing The Value Of Your Home.jpg

When it's time to sell that house, will it look functional and modern? What can you do to improve the value of a home sale? These questions will be answered here. We'll also provide home remodelling tips that work.

What to know before renovating a home

You need to be prepared for a house renovation mentally and financially. This is because it's not a simple task. Find out the current needs of home buyers as the trends change periodically.

With this, plan a budget and follow it meticulously; not every area of the house needs an upgrade. Places like the kitchen and bathroom are two of the most important selling points you should focus on. Pick a renovation style you can achieve within your means; reduce the cost of materials for the job as much as possible but don't compromise on quality.

If you need to stage your home for sale, do so for areas like the living room, kitchen, and master's bedroom.

How much do renovations increase home value?

Diamonds are not cheap! Homes with top fixtures, fittings, functional lightings, appliances, paintwork, beautiful surrounding, and style won't cost less!

As much as you would want to get a high price sale, your home remodelling ideas should include minimalist designs, simple yet unique color schemes, great indoor and outdoor decor that will increase convenience and comfort.

Remember, you don't have to spend much to achieve these. Creating a space that's breathable, lively, modern, and aesthetically pleasing will increase the bids for your home.

How to start a home renovation

Having gotten a remodelling plan, first ensure that the local council approves it by following the building regulations.

  • Modern homes have sufficient space and light: If necessary, bring down a few  walls to open up the rooms. 

Wall joining may also create more space. Bring in more lighting via roof lights or electrical lights. 

  • Flooring is welcoming when done right: Great choice of flooring range from stone to laminate to wood and lots more. 

Go for what you can afford but make sure it is well laid, comfortable to the feet, impressionable, and stylish.

  • Retouch the exterior: Buyers see the outside before the inside of a home. A great-looking surrounding is a good starting point.

o   Prune the trees, mow the lawn, water the flowers, and spruce up the pathways.

o   Replace old windows and front doors with energy-efficient double-glazing or triple-glazing. 

o   Match door and window colors with outside walls color.

o   Closing off terraces can increase the size of the outside area. Use quality and protective material against harsh environmental conditions.

Bathroom renovation

Spotlessly clean, smartly designed, exuding magnificence, comfortable and happy looking are just some of the descriptions of a great bathroom renovation. A buyer will envisage how they can relax from a stressful day by looking at the fixtures and fittings your bathroom has.

Let the showers be spacious, increase the lighting, install new modern fixtures and simply mesmerise any potential buyer with bathroom flooring that handles water and heat effectively. An extra touch to the ceiling, windows and doors can accentuate the inside of the bathroom. Also check all pipes and ensure there is no blockage. 

Remodelling the Kitchen

Just like for bathroom renovations, the kitchen needs to be upgraded for a higher sale value. This great space needs more lighting and a walk around area. Increase kitchen lighting by installing, for instance, a chandelier over the cooking and meal preparation area. Splashbacks are also great.

Use quality kitchen benchtops with anti-staining and anti-heat features, easy to clean, and low maintenance cost. For small kitchens, foldable multi-purpose benchtops are suitable, as it creates more space for movement.

Fix drawers, door handles, and leaky faucets. Get energy-saving appliances and modern furniture. Install good flooring.

Match wall colors with that of the furniture, countertops, and floors.

Add Energy-Efficient Windows and Insulation

Let the windows provide full ventilation. Natural air should flow in when the windows are open. Large windows that save energy should replace old broken or less energy efficient ones. This will keep the room warm when it's cold and airy when hot. Check that all the locks are working.

Use quality materials for windows to keep burglars away. Single-glazed or double-glazed windows are a great option. Spruce up the windows to shake out dust and dirt. Choose window colors wisely. They should match that of the doors and walls.

Landscaping

The kerbs along the driveway should be carefully selected. Keep the lawns clean, arrange beautiful flower pots leading up to the front door. Rebuild broken fences, gather up dry leaves from trees, and keep the trees themselves pruned.

Ensure that wastewater runs into drains immediately after rainfall with a great landscape design. 

Got a garden? Keep it beautiful and neat. As the buyer approaches your home, surprise them with a great-looking landscape.

Home Improvement Projects to Add to Your Home To-Do List

There are plenty of projects you can do to improve your home. Some projects are large, and others can be completed in an afternoon. Here are some of the best ways to get your house just the way you want it.

There are plenty of projects you can do to improve your home. Some projects are large, and others can be completed in an afternoon. Here are some of the best ways to get your house just the way you want it.

Create more space.

Finding ways to creatively use your space is an investment in your sanity. Whether that’s by partnering with a local contractor to completely overhaul an unused basement or just clearing out a spare bedroom to create a home office, making the most of the square feet available to you can increase your enjoyment in your home and add value if you choose to sell.

Similarly, you can focus on your outdoor space so that you’ll have more room to roam when the weather is right. Pay attention to your landscaping and the overall outdoor ambience of your exterior. You might, for example, bring someone in to paint the shutters, facia, soffit, porch, and doors, or simply plant a garden to enjoy through the end of summer. 

Another fun project is to build the kids a treehouse in the backyard so that they will have a dedicated place to go and have fun. With this project, you may already have the lumber laying around in your garage, or you can always order parts or a kit to put it together.

Accentuate your space.

Putting up a new coat of paint inside your home has many benefits, not the least of which is creating a sense of “newness” to your home’s living environment. Aside from protecting and preventing damage to your walls in the long run, the right colors can make a room seem bigger and more inviting. Wallpaper is another great idea, one that allows you to add flair thanks to a wide array of choices in fabric, colors, designs and patterns. Some companies even allow you to “create your own” retro removable wallpaper by offering made-to-order options. 

Prioritize safety.

Your home can never be too safe, and upgrades big and small can keep your family out of harm's way. One of the most cost-effective ways to prioritize safety is to ensure your home is properly pest controlled. Preventative Pest Control notes that this averages around $180 per year, but if you have a serious problem, like bed bugs, spiders, or termites, you may wind up spending closer to $3,500 to rectify the situation.

If you live in a storm-prone area, adding features like a safe room and generator will give you and your family a secure place to shelter in case of a severe weather event. Your safe room can simply be a well-stocked area in the lowest floor of your home or in an interior closet. A whole-home generator can be costly, so if budget is a concern, stick with a portable option, which you can often find online or at a local store for only a few hundred dollars.

Clear and declutter. 

image1.png

There’s no denying that clutter and stress are intricately linked together, particularly for women who often feel pressured to keep a clean house. And with everyone home, keeping a clean house has become exponentially more difficult. Your Modern Family points to a UCLA study that beautifully illustrates how the more stuff we have, the more stressed we feel.

Take this time to get everyone on board with clothing and other personal items they no longer need, want, or can wear. Tackle the closets first, which will serve the added benefit of reminding you what clothing you actually have and what you haven’t worn in two seasons or more. Anything in good working order can be sold or donated to ensure it goes to a good cause.
